About Dimmit County, TX

Dimmit County is a county in Texas with a population of 8,507. It ranks #175 among counties in Texas by population. The median age is 36.3, younger than the national median. The population is 50.2% male and 49.8% female.

The median household income in Dimmit County is $33,409, below the US median of $74,580. 36.8% of residents live below the federal poverty level. Home values sit at a median of $80,300, with monthly rent averaging $753. The homeownership rate of 60.8% is lower than the national rate of 64.8%.

Educational attainment in Dimmit County reflects 11.0% of adults 25 and older holding a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national average of 34.3%. Roughly 5.6% of workers primarily work from home, below the national work-from-home rate of 14.2%. The average commute is 27.4 minutes each way.

Dimmit County Population History (2010-2024)

The county of Dimmit County had a population of 10,043 in 2010 and 8,181 in 2024, a -18.5% growth over 14 years. The peak was 10,993 in 2014. Average annual growth rate: -1.35%.
